What: U.S. Travelers Are Flocking to Beaches and Mountain Towns for the Holidays
Clients are looking to hit the slopes or escape the winter blues for some fun in the sun, according to a new report from Expedia. Top destinations for the Thanksgiving and Christmas holidays this year include coastal hot spots in Mexico, the southern U.S. and the Caribbean; in addition to mountain towns in Utah and Colorado.
Why It Matters: This Year’s Top Destinations Favor Longtime Favorites, While New Destinations Emerge
Despite the circumstances surrounding travel during the COVID-19 pandemic, clients are gearing up to pack their bags and hit the road. Sunny hot spots such as Orlando, Fla., and Cancun, Mexico, remain fan favorites, with Cancun ranking highly for both Thanksgiving and Christmas (No. 1 for Thanksgiving and No. 2 for Christmas). Meanwhile, Mexico’s Riviera Maya, Playa del Carmen and Tulum collectively hold the No. 3 spot on both lists. Some surprising emerging destinations are also trending — and saw the biggest jumps in terms of search interest for the holidays — including Estes Park, Colo. (the No. 4 emerging destination for Thanksgiving); Chatanooga, Tenn. (No. 6 for Thanksgiving and No. 5 for Christmas); and Cherokee, N.C. (No. 7 for Christmas).
Fast Facts

- The most expensive holiday travel dates include the Wednesday before Thanksgiving (Nov. 24); Thursday, Dec. 23; and Tuesday, Dec. 28.
- In terms of hotel accommodations, prices will trend lower during Thanksgiving when compared to the week of Christmas.
- Other destinations ranked as top contenders for Thanksgiving this year include Nashville, Tenn; Oahu, Hawaii; Punta Cana in the Dominican Republic; Charleston and Myrtle Beach in South Carolina; Salt Lake City; Puerto Vallarta, Mexico; and Indianapolis, Ind. For Christmas, additional destinations include Oahu; Punta Cana; Kansas City, Mo.; Salt Lake City; Palm Beach, Fla.; Rapid City, S.D.; and Sarasota, Fla.
- Top emerging destinations for Thanksgiving also include St. Croix in the U.S. Virgin Islands; Salt Lake City; Acapulco, Mexico; Monteverde, Costa Rica; Boulder, Colo., Fresno, Calif.; and the Yucatan region of Mexico. For Christmas, that list includes Gainsville, Fla.; Allentown, Penn.; Knoxville, Tenn.; Salt Lake City; the Oregon Coast; San Miguel de Allende, Mexico; and Ocean City, Md.
